Name
gray_tophatgray_tophatGrayTophatGrayTophat — Ausführen einer Top-Hat-Transformation auf Bildern.
gray_tophatgray_tophatGrayTophatGrayTophatGrayTophat führt eine Top-Hat-Transformation auf dem Bild
ImageImageImageImageimage mit dem strukturierenden Element SESESESESE durch.
Der Bildtyp des strukturierenden Elements SESESESESE muss zu dem
Bildtyp des Eingabebildes ImageImageImageImageimage passen. Die
Top-Hat-Transformation eines Bildes i mit einem strukturierenden
Element s ist definiert als
d.h. die Differenz des Bildes und seines Openings mit s (siehe
gray_openinggray_openingGrayOpeningGrayOpeningGrayOpening). Zur Erzeugung von strukturierenden Elementen
siehe read_gray_seread_gray_seReadGraySeReadGraySeReadGraySe und gen_disc_segen_disc_seGenDiscSeGenDiscSeGenDiscSe.
Die Top-Hat-Transformation wird besonders schnell für flache
strukturierende Elemente durchgeführt, d.h. strukturierende Elemente
mit konstantem Grauwert innerhalb der definierenden Region.
- Multithreading-Typ: reentrant (läuft parallel zu nicht-exklusiven Operatoren).
- Multithreading-Bereich: global (kann von jedem Thread aufgerufen werden).
- Automatisch parallelisiert auf Tupelebene.
- Automatisch parallelisiert auf Kanalebene.
- Automatisch parallelisiert auf interner Datenebene.
Strukturierendes Element.
gray_tophatgray_tophatGrayTophatGrayTophatGrayTophat liefert genau dann den Wert 2 (H_MSG_TRUE), wenn das
strukturierende Element keine leere Region ist. Andernfalls wird
eine Fehlerbehandlung durchgeführt.
read_gray_seread_gray_seReadGraySeReadGraySeReadGraySe,
gen_disc_segen_disc_seGenDiscSeGenDiscSeGenDiscSe,
read_imageread_imageReadImageReadImageReadImage
thresholdthresholdThresholdThresholdThreshold
gray_openinggray_openingGrayOpeningGrayOpeningGrayOpening
gray_bothatgray_bothatGrayBothatGrayBothatGrayBothat,
top_hattop_hatTopHatTopHatTopHat,
gray_erosion_rectgray_erosion_rectGrayErosionRectGrayErosionRectGrayErosionRect,
sub_imagesub_imageSubImageSubImageSubImage
Foundation